"Calls about youngsters suspected to have been exploited by sex offenders rose by a third in Lancashire in the wake of the Jimmy Savile inquiry, detectives revealed today.
"Around 1,200 referrals are made each year by people concerned about the sexual exploitation of a child, but Lancashire Constabulary saw a 30 per cent rise in calls between April and August - some involving children under 10 years old....
"The 1,200 referrals in the last year ranged from concerns someone is being groomed, such as a child who has unexplained gifts, to the vilest sex offences...."
